Stone Edging Installation in Boston, MA
Stone edging installation involves placing durable stone materials along garden beds, walkways, driveways, or property borders to create a defined and polished look. This service is commonly used to contain soil and mulch, prevent erosion, and enhance the overall curb appeal of a property. Projects can range from simple garden bed borders to more intricate landscape designs, offering a long-lasting and visually appealing solution for property boundaries and landscaping features.
Homeowners considering stone edging should understand the different types of stones available, such as natural stone, brick, or concrete, and how each complements existing landscape elements. It's also helpful to consider the style and durability of the materials, as well as the size and shape of the stones, to ensure the finished project aligns with the property's aesthetic. Proper preparation and installation are key to achieving a stable, attractive edge that withstands weather and foot traffic over time.

Stone Edging Installation Questions
What types of stones are used for edging? Common options include granite, limestone, and slate, chosen for durability and appearance.
Can stone edging be installed around existing gardens? Yes, it is suitable for defining garden beds, walkways, and landscape borders.
Is stone edging suitable for different soil types? Yes, stone edging can be installed on various soil conditions with proper preparation.
What are the benefits of installing stone edging? It provides a long-lasting, attractive border that helps prevent soil erosion and defines landscape areas.
